Not your typical Electrical Design Engineer position!

For a start it is in York and secondly it is an opportunity for a building services Engineer to make the leap over in to the lucrative and interesting sector of rail!

You will be joining one of the UK's largest and most well known design consultancies in the sector who are one of Network Rails' most preferred of preferred suppliers. As such they are engaged on some of the most challenging, interesting and career defining projects within the UK at present.

Their projects will see you designing the electrical services for railway stations, offices, works areas, storage facilities and more, all to railway specific codes and standards.

In addition to this, they have been doing rather nicely in securing projects in the field of energy from waste; what these projects lack in glamour on the outside of the building they make up for in M&E value. As such, they have a range of systems that will be familiar to you, and others that are not, all of which are closely allied to your own comfort zone.

To be considered for this role, you will need to have a solid building services, electrical design background, coupled with the ability to use Hevacomp or Amtech for calculations while having worked as a Senior Engineer for at least two years previously. You will need to have a minimum of HNC/D qualification in an electrical discipline and ideally be working towards Chartership, either on the graduate or experience route.

The practice is pro-actively working to develop their presence in areas away from rail and EfW, so your previous experience of working on projects such as schools, healthcare etc. will be highly beneficial, particularly if you have an interest in business development and a willingness to help this organisation diversify their market.
